Overview

What is A2ANetPython

A2ANetPython is a Python package designed to simplify the implementation of the A2A protocol, which facilitates communication and collaboration among AI agents.

How to Use

To use A2ANetPython, you need to create an A2A agent using a single 'main.py' file with less than 100 lines of code, leveraging the defined 'AgentExecutor' object for your agent framework.

Key Features

Key features of A2ANetPython include a simplified learning curve for A2A protocol concepts, the ability to create agents with minimal code, and support for various agent frameworks like LangGraph.
